How to become more self-aware, the right way?
After understanding what self-awareness actually is and isn’t and being aware of the possible pitfalls we can fall into, it is important to improve our self-awareness the right way. Start small. Start with your thoughts. Noticing them, naming them, and then letting them go. This is not easy to do and the only way to do that is by keeping an open and non-judgmental mind.
